Analysis

British Virgin Islands recorded 0.0417 units per person for population ages 50-54, female, per capita in 2025. That is the highest value across all 66 years on record.

That represents a change of up 1.7% on the previous year and up 23.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population ages 50-54, female, per capita in British Virgin Islands peaked at 0.0417 units per person in 2025 and was at its lowest, 0.0135 units per person, in 1986.

British Virgin Islands ranks 7th of 218 countries on this measure, in the top 10%.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 66 years of available data.

How this figure is calculated

Population ages 50-54, female div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.

Population ages 50-54, female ÷ Population, total
